GMP® 316L™ from Globus Metal Powders is a low-carbon austenitic stainless steel powder engineered for excellent corrosion resistance, mechanical performance, and chemical stability. Produced via argon inert gas atomisation, this powder features ultra-low oxygen content, tightly controlled minor elements, and optimised spherical particle morphology, making it ideal for PM-HIP, additive manufacturing (AM), metal injection moulding (MIM), and thermal spray applications.
316L™ is widely used in marine, chemical, pharmaceutical, and food-processing industries, where components are exposed to corrosive environments, elevated temperatures, and cyclic loading. Its low carbon content minimises sensitisation and intergranular corrosion, ensuring long-term durability and component reliability.

GMP® ultra-low oxygen powders with tightly controlled minor elements reduce oxide inclusions and internal voids, essential for consistent PM-HIP densification and defect-free additive manufacturing builds. The spherical particle morphology and optimised particle size distribution (PSD) ensure predictable flow, uniform packing, and reliable layer deposition for high-performance components.
